Discover comfort and style in this 1,134-square-foot, two-story condo featuring 2 bedrooms and 1.5 bathrooms. The living area boasts a cozy fireplace, tile flooring, and a seamless layout, while the kitchen shines with stainless steel appliances, granite countertops, and modern conveniences like a refrigerator, oven/range, dishwasher, garbage disposal, and microwave.

The bedrooms feature warm hardwood floors, and the bathrooms provide a spa-like retreat with a Jacuzzi/whirlpool tub and a sleek shower. Step into your private fenced yard, perfect for outdoor relaxation or entertaining.

Enjoy community perks like a shared pool and barbecue area, along with a bike-friendly location for easy commuting or leisurely rides. Additional conveniences include an attached garage, in-unit laundry, and a pet-friendly policy for dogs ($45.00 pet rent)

  • Scott T.
    "Traffic is generally way TOO FAST! There is not enough Campbell PD visibility to control the cars racing down many of the narrow residential streets. It always surprises me there are not a lot of car/pedestrian incidents around here. Example: West Rincon is like a drag strip, everyone thinks it’s a short cut to avoid the Campbell Ave./Hamilton intersection. I have absolutely no doubt quite a few exceed 50...60...+++mph. Delivery trucks in particular are scary as they have no way to stop in time to avoid people and cars pulling out. Many, many elderly people and children cross this street due to the middle school and assisted living facilities on/near this freeway. I’ve always wanted to get a speed gun to record the ridiculous rates most cars fly down this street! Not really sure I want to know though, as I wrote this a number of cars raced by...it never ends!"
